gnu: go-1.7: Skip test that fails due to time zone name change.
* gnu/packages/golang.scm (go-1.7)[arguments]: Skip test "TestLoadFixed" in
'prebuild' phase.

+ ;; This test broke when tzdata updated to 2016g:
+ ;; https://github.com/golang/go/issues/17276
+
+ ;; Applying the upstream patch causes the failure of
another
+ ;; test, because that test requires upstream's mtimes to be
+ ;; preserved, but applying the patch and re-packing the
+ ;; tarball causes mtimes to be set to Unix epoch.
+ ;; https://github.com/golang/go/issues/17535
+
+ ;; TODO Try re-enabling this test for Go > 1.7.3.
+ ("time/time_test.go" "(.+)(TestLoadFixed.+)")))
